The narrowing path: Trade and development in a new era

Pinelopi Goldberg  Michele Ruta 

For decades, international trade has been a powerful engine of development. Countries like South Korea and China achieved remarkable transformations – moving from low-income agricultural economies to industrial powerhouses within a generation. This column argues that today’s developing countries are unlikely to be able to replicate these success stories. International trade will continue to be important for economic performance, but the conditions that enabled export-led growth miracles are fundamentally changing, with profound implications for development policy.
